Demi Moore is not someone who changes her hair often, which is exactly why her appearance at the Thom Browne Spring Summer 2027 show during New York Fashion Week stood out. The 63 year old showed up with a chin grazing bob, her shortest style in roughly six months, a clear departure from the long dark hair she has worn for most of her career.

A sharp new cut with a matching outfit

The bob had front pieces tucked behind her ears and a slightly off center part, styled sleek rather than voluminous. She paired it with a black cropped bomber jacket over a pleated tailored dress, a white collared shirt, and a tie, finishing the look with aviator glasses and natural makeup built around rosy cheeks and a glossy lip. The overall effect leaned preppy and sharp, a good match for Thom Browne's usual tailoring heavy aesthetic.

Not exactly a permanent change

Moore has been candid in the past about why she typically sticks with longer hair, admitting she is somewhat lazy about upkeep and does not love sitting in a salon chair regularly. She has also described long hair as feeling most like her, comparing it to coming home. Taken together, that history suggests the bob was very likely a fashion week specific styling choice rather than the start of a longer term change, even if it was striking enough to turn heads on its own.
